Q. Briefly explain about Wye-delta transformation?
Certain network configurations cannot be reduced or simplified by series-parallel combinations alone. In some such cases wye-delta (Y-) transformation can be used to replace three resistors in wye configuration by three resistors in delta configuration, or vice versa, so that the networks are equivalent in so far as the terminals (A, B, C) are concerned, as shown in Figure.
